Samsung SmartThings 1.8.33.25 Update Adds Now Bar Support, SmartTag Sharing, and Home Life Tools
Major app upgrade enhances smart home management with personalized features and improved control
Samsung has released a significant update to its SmartThings app—version 1.8.33.25—bringing a suite of powerful new features aimed at making smart home control more intuitive, personalized, and efficient.
Home Life: A Personalized Smart Home Hub
The update introduces a new Home Life section, designed to tailor SmartThings to your household’s specific needs.
- It begins with a brief survey asking about residents, pets, and lifestyle habits.
- Based on your responses, SmartThings delivers Insight Messages, offering customized tips and feature suggestions for an improved home experience.
- Home Life can be accessed from the Home page or through the menu tab.

SmartTag Location Sharing via Temporary Links
A standout addition is the ability to share your Galaxy SmartTag’s location through a secure, time-limited link.
- Link durations include 12 hours, 24 hours, or one week.
- Recipients must sign in with a Samsung account to view the location, ensuring privacy and control.
Advanced Routines for Smarter Automation
SmartThings routines now support time delays between actions and pre-execution confirmations.
- This lets users fine-tune automation sequences, adding more flexibility and assurance.
- Example: Delay turning off lights after a door opens, or prompt users before triggering a full routine.
Improved Navigation with Map View
The Map View interface is now more accessible and user-friendly.
- You can choose to launch SmartThings directly into Map View.
- It’s also easier to switch between Map View and the Home tab, improving day-to-day navigation.
Now Bar and Live Notification Integration
SmartThings now supports Samsung’s Now Bar and Live Notifications.
- This allows users to access SmartThings features directly from the lock screen or Always-On Display.
- You can enable it via Settings > Lock screen and AOD > Now Bar.
Rollout and Availability
The update is currently rolling out in stages through the Galaxy Store and Google Play Store.
- If you haven’t received it yet, it should appear on your device in the coming days.
